When you choose PDF as the format, you can also choose to scan text using an OCR feature to makes it editable or and combine several scan items into a single file.Īdjust the colors or exposure of the scanned image: Choose Manual from the Image Correction pop-up menu, then adjust the controls. Specify a name for the scanned file: Enter a name in the Name field.Ĭhoose a file format for the scan file: Choose a file format from the Format pop-up menu. If you choose an app, the items are opened with that app. If you choose a folder, the items are stored in that folder. When the scanned item appears at an angle, set a rotation angle to align it properly: Enter an angle in the Rotation Angle field.Ĭhoose where to save the scanned items: Choose a location from the Scan To pop-up menu. Specify the size for the scanned item: Enter the dimensions of the item in the Size fields. This option depends on the capabilities of your scanner and may not be available. Scan both sides of a page: Select Duplex. Do any of the following:Ĭhoose your type of scanner: Choose your type of scanner (for example, flatbed) from the Scan Mode pop-up menu.Ĭhoose the type of image being scanned: From the Kind pop-up menu, choose Text for black-and-white images with high contrast, such as a document Black & White for grayscale images or Color for color images.Ĭhoose the scanning resolution: Choose the scanning resolution you want from the Resolution pop-up menu. If needed, click Show Details to show more scanning options.

If you don’t see an Open Scanner button, you may need to set up your scanner, or check the documentation that came with your scanner to see how to perform scans. (You may have to scroll down.)Ĭlick the printer or scanner in the Printers list on the right, then click Open Scanner. Place the pages in the scanner’s document feeder.Ĭhoose Apple menu > System Settings, then click Printers & Scanners in the sidebar. If pages need different settings (for example, some are grayscale and some are color), scan them in different groups. The same settings are used for all the pages in the feeder. With a scanner that has an automatic document feeder, you can scan several pages at once.
